"Traditional mid terrace with modern kitchen and bathroom, off street parking and offered with no forward chain.

A traditional mid terrace offered to the market with no onward chain and having the benefit of modern double glazing, gas central heating, kitchen and first floor bathroom.

Having two double bedrooms and the benefit of off street parking to the front with a dropped kerb, the property is also in a convenient location just five minutes walk from Beverley railway station. Having a Westerly facing garden, the property will appeal to investors and first time buyers alike.

Locati0n The property is located on the Western side of Cherry Tree Lane, close to its junction with Holderness Crescent. Cherry Tree Lane lies on the Eastern side of the town centre and is accessed off Grovehill Road conveniently close to the Flemingate development. The property is just a 5 minute walk from Beverley railway station.

The Accommodation Comprises

Ground Floor

Entrance Hall 0.97m x 0.74m 3 2" x 2 5" uPVC glass panelled front door, laminate flooring and carpeted stairs to the first floor.

Living Room 4.04m x 3.33m maximum 13 3" x 10 11" maximum Offering space for both living and dining room furniture and with a wide bay window to the front elevation. An ornate fireplace houses an electric fire with tiled hearth and back, and there is a continuation of the laminate flooring from the entrance hall.

Kitchen 4.24m x 2.01m 13 11" x 6 7" A generous range of wall and base storage units with limed oak fronts and granite style laminate work surfaces, one and a half bowl sink and drainer, four ring stainless steel gas hob with canopy extractor over, integrated oven, slide out space for microwave, washing machine and fridge freezer, wall mounted gas boiler, uPVC glass panelled door opening onto the rear garden with window over the sink and storage cupboard under the stairs.

First Floor

Landing

Bedroom 1 4.24m x 3.15m maximum 13 11" x 10 4" maximum Two windows to the front elevation.

Bedroom 2 2.92m x 2.46m 9 7" x 8 1" Window to the rear elevation.

Bathroom 1.60m x 1.47m 5 3" x 4 10" Low level w.c., pedestal hand wash basin and modern shower bath with glass screen and electric screen above, tiled walls and window to the rear elevation.

Outside The property is set back from the road where there is a dropped kerb allowing parking to the front of the property which has been laid under gravel.

The rear garden is Westerly facing with a patio adjacent to the rear of the house. The garden is fenced on three sides with a shed for storage and a gate providing access onto Holderness Cresent.

Services All mains services are available or connected to the property.

Central Heating The property benefits from a gas fired central heating system.

Double Glazing The property benefits from uPVC double glazing.

Tenure We believe the tenure of the property to be Freehold this will be confirmed by the vendor s solicitor .
